PHOENICIA, Tyre. ‘Ozmilk (Azemilkos). Circa 349-311/0 BC. AR Shekel (22mm, 8.63 g, 12h). Dated RY 12 (340/39 BC). Deity, holding reins and bow, riding hippocamp right; two lines of waves below, dolphin right in exergue / Owl standing right, head facing; crook and flail in background; ||– O (’ [for ‘Ozmilk] and 12 [date], in Phoenician) to right. E&E-T Group II.2.1.23, unlisted dies; HGC 10, 349; DCA 918. Iridescent tone, traces of find patina, off center, some porosity, Aramaic graffiti in field on reverse. Good VF. |
